how should i treat the rust on this hitch?
bucket replied to idosubaru's topic in 1990 to Present Legacy, Impreza, Outback, Forester, Baja, WRX&WrxSTI, SVXFWIW, Por-15 likes to be applied directly to a rusty surface (remove loose scales though). if you blast you need to use por's metal ready before applying.

those of you who tow w/ your sub
is something wrong or is it normal for the factory trailer harness to have 12 volt output independent of the light switch or ignition? The brown lead is has a constant 12 volts to it even with the lights off and ignition off. Hence my trailer lights stay on when parked unless i disconnect the harness.
